Output d3b101deffc420409595c9bcfe345bc03e3ed80233af9a8f9b2f3ca13884aec4:57

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 328489417414f2c7363ab712e8aac451f69eac85e85cbafc548ecb97adde39ec
address
bc1px2zgjst5znevwd36kufw32ky28mfaty9apwt4lz53m9e0tw788kqew2y5f
transaction
d3b101deffc420409595c9bcfe345bc03e3ed80233af9a8f9b2f3ca13884aec4
spent
true